The United States and China have signed off on a deal that hands control of TikTok’s U.S. operations to a group of American investors. It’s a milestone moment for TikTok after years of battles that began in 2020 when President Donald Trump wanted to ban the app over national security concerns. The deal ensures TikTok will remain available in the U.S. and operate under defined safeguards.
